Sonnet 19 is a lightweight, top-down mohair dress with a softly shaped silhouette and a flowing skirt.

The dress begins with the front piece, followed by i-cord straps and the back. The body is then joined in the round and gradually widens towards the hem through a combination of increases and progressively larger needle sizes, creating beautiful drape while making the skirt surprisingly quick to knit.

Worked holding two strands of silk mohair throughout, Sonnet 19 combines airy lightness with gentle structure. The skirt features subtle lace details and alternating colour sections that add movement without distracting from the clean silhouette.

Sizes: XS (S) M (L) XL (2XL)

Finished bust circumference: 82 (88) 94 (100) 108 (116) cm / 32.3 (34.6) 37.0 (39.4) 42.5 (45.7) in

Gauge: 19 sts × 30 rows = 10 × 10 cm (4 × 4 in) in stockinette stitch using 4 mm (US 6) needles.

Needles: 4 mm (US 6), 5 mm (US 8), 6 mm (US 10), 7 mm (US 10¾) and 8 mm (US 11) circular needles (80 cm / 32 in).
